Abstract

This work presents a two-stage aluminothermic reduction process for preparing Ti and Ti-Al alloys using Na2TiF6. Al-Ti master alloy and pure cryolite as co-products could be obtained. After the first stage reduction, the oxygen content of the metal product is reduced, and the second stage produces high-purity titanium or Ti-Al alloys with cryolite and Al-Ti master alloy as recyclable co-products.
